Software Release Specialist to join a leading technology business in Edinburgh. In this role, you will coordinate the end-to-end delivery of software changes across production systems, ensuring releases are reliable, compliant, and delivered smoothly across complex platforms.
The Opportunity: This is a chance to play a central role in how software is safely and reliably released into production at scale.

How to prepare for a job interview at Cathcart Technology
✨Know Your Software Release Processes
Make sure you brush up on the software release lifecycle. Be ready to discuss how you’ve managed releases in the past, including any tools or methodologies you've used. This shows you understand the complexities involved and can handle the responsibilities of the role.
✨Demonstrate Problem-Solving Skills
Prepare examples of challenges you've faced during software releases and how you resolved them. Companies love candidates who can think on their feet and come up with effective solutions, especially in high-pressure situations.
✨Familiarise Yourself with Compliance Standards
Since compliance is key in this role, make sure you know the relevant standards and regulations that apply to software releases. Being able to discuss these confidently will show that you take the role seriously and understand the importance of compliance.
